GLSEN San Diego GLSEN strives to assure that each member of every school community is valued and respected regardless of sexual orientation or gender identity/expression.

What Do We Do? GLSEN San Diego works with local educators, policy makers, community leaders and students on the urgent need to address anti-LGBT behavior and bias in schools. GLSEN San Diego strives to protect local students from bullying and harassment, to advance comprehensive safe schools laws and policies, to empower principals to make their schools safer, and to build the skills of educators to teach respect for all people.
